Transaction 45bf2809d207abd4879ccf89930cf745a578523638855118bcb442089c0d9d36

1 Input
2 Outputs
  • 45bf2809d207abd4879ccf89930cf745a578523638855118bcb442089c0d9d36:0
  • value  70000
    address  3NYF86zGRba67pXkASPNPZF3pWmfr3dz2u
  • 45bf2809d207abd4879ccf89930cf745a578523638855118bcb442089c0d9d36:1
  • value  3661505
    address  14jucVirzFU4YNPiuFdsGbQEvsSkpb8kKh